The Life Cycle
The University of Nottingham's Life Cycle team will support a major fundraising campaign by cycling from John O'Groats to Lands End, to raise money for the Sue Ryder Care Centre based at The University of Nottingham.

The University of Nottingham's Life Cycle
The University's Vice-Chancellor, Professor David Greenaway, will lead a team of colleagues as they cycle more than 1,000 gruelling miles over 13 days.

Their ride begins on Saturday 27 August, to raise money for the Sue Ryder Care Centre for the Study of Supportive, Paliative and End of Life Care, based at The University of Nottingham.
The VC's personal commitment is believed to be a first in UK Higher Education. It comes ahead of the University's biggest fundraising campaign which will have health and well-being as a central theme.
